提示:本回答由AI生成,内容仅供参考。
软件测试在软件开发过程中至关重要,发现软件中的缺陷是确保软件质量的关键环节。以下是如何在软件测试中发现缺陷的一些策略和技巧。
一、了解软件缺陷的定义和类型
在软件测试中,缺陷是指软件中的不符合预期、不符合标准或不满足功能需求的情况。常见的软件缺陷类型包括功能缺陷、性能缺陷、安全缺陷等。
二、使用自动化测试工具
利用自动化测试工具可以大大提高软件测试的效率和准确性。这些工具可以自动执行测试用例,检测软件中的潜在问题。通过自动化测试工具,可以发现一些人工难以发现的缺陷。
三、观察软件运行情况
观察软件运行情况是发现缺陷的重要手段。通过监控软件的性能、响应时间、错误日志等指标,可以发现潜在的问题。此外,通过用户反馈、日志分析等方式,可以发现一些用户未发现的缺陷。
四、分析测试结果
分析测试结果可以发现软件中的缺陷类型和数量。通过对比预期结果和实际结果,可以发现哪些部分存在缺陷,以及缺陷的严重程度。同时,还可以根据测试结果进行分类和优先级排序,以便更好地进行后续开发和修复工作。
五、持续改进和优化测试方法
发现软件中的缺陷只是第一步,更重要的是持续改进和优化测试方法。通过不断学习和实践,提高测试人员的技能水平和测试效率,从而更好地发现软件中的缺陷。
综上所述,软件测试中发现软件中的缺陷需要从多个方面入手,包括了解软件缺陷的定义和类型、使用自动化测试工具、观察软件运行情况、分析测试结果以及持续改进和优化测试方法。通过这些措施,可以更好地发现软件中的缺陷,提高软件质量。
转载请注明出处:https://www.teej.cn/14115.html
热门推荐
- 雾凇的形成与季节变化有何关联?
- 如何通过政策调整来缓解通货膨胀压力?
- 古典音乐与哪些文化、艺术形式有密切关系?
- 黑洞有哪些已知的物理特性?
- 跳绳比赛或活动有哪些组织和举办的经验和建议?
- 对于雨伞漏水问题,是否有相关的用户反馈或案例可以参考?
- 日常生活中有哪些常见原因导致鞋带松脱?
- 黑洞的物理性质有哪些重要研究领域?
- 如何在恋爱中展现出你的“恋爱脑”特质?
- 您能提供一些旅游景点的最佳参观顺序和规划建议吗?
- 您认为马拉松运动在未来发展的趋势和前景如何?
- 留学过程中有哪些常见的挑战和困难?我应该如何应对?
- 果蔬脱水过程中有哪些关键的步骤和操作要点?
- 在暧昧期的开始阶段,有没有特别重要的人物或者因素影响了你们的关系?
- 心理咨询过程中如何进行个体咨询?
- 是否有新的联系故事或话题让前任和您联系上了?
- 语言学习有哪些良好的学习环境和资源推荐?
- 熬夜长痘容易发生在哪个年龄段的人群中?
- 如何在家中或餐厅进行美食烹饪的创新和改良?
- 对于那些已经经历过一些波折或挫折的情侣,您认为什么情况下更适合求婚?
网页更新时间:2026-06-17 04:39:17
本页面最近被 184 位网友访问过,最后一位访客来自 青海,TA在页面停留了 73 分钟。